Tom Cartmell obtained a $3 million verdict, including more than $2.5 million in punitive damages, against a nursing home on behalf of the estate of a 73-year-old resident. Our client had developed pressure sores on both his right and left heels from inadequate care and positioning. The sores progressed and became severely infected, which led to the amputation of both of the resident’s legs.
